System activation is where you log onto your PSN account on a PC, and register your devices (PS3, PSP, PSVita). Only systems you have activated in this way can log into your PSN account and use your PSN data.

It means you need to log into your PSN account on both PC and PSP, then link the PSP to your account. Once you've done that, the PSP is authorised to use your PSN details - basically it stops people distributing PSN logins, only someone with access to the account on a PC can authorise the devices.
